全程一体化建模的过程与要领.pptVIP

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
10.6 详细设计 RAID RAID(冗余廉价磁盘阵列)是一组能并行工作的磁盘。能够减少I/O时间,通过数据条技术来实现并行工作。 1.RAID 0——没有校验的基本数据条。 特点:速度快,但无校验。适用于tempdb。 2.RAID 1——是传统的,硬件级的磁盘镜像。两部分磁盘是同时写的。 特点:可靠性最高。写较慢、读快、贵、没有数据条状化的内部机制。 3.RAID 5——带有校验的数据条。它将校验信息与数据一起保存在所有磁盘上。校验信息和数据一样受到保护。 特点:可靠性较高、写慢。 4.使用RAID设备的考虑: 造价、性能、可靠性; 数据和日志使用不同的RAID设备。 10.6 详细设计 理解DBMS中的瓶颈 1.网络; 2.对DSS、VLDS来说,硬盘的I/O尤为突出; 3.OLTP和OLAP内存和CPU 较突出。 10.6 详细设计 选择平台 1.Intel公司的微机系列和Sun公司的Solaris系统; 2.Windows NT Unix:支持多CPU 3.Oracle 9i SQL SERVER 2000 Sybase 10.6 详细设计 物理设计原则与常规硬件设计建议 1.设计原则 2.硬件设计: 主要目标是消除或减少竞争。 10.6 详细设计 1.设计原则 分而治之:分区、分段和并行。 预分配和预编译:静态分配和固定分配。即提前分配你的资源。 前摄:预测主要的问题。 批量、块和批处理:使用大量传送。即持有着相同的起源和终点的I/O操作组合在一起。 合理地分割应用:客户/服务器的分工要合理。 10.6 详细设计 2.硬件设计 把表和索引分开; 把大的表和索引段放到它们自己的盘上; 把经常联合的表放在单独的盘上,或把它们聚合; 必要时,把不常联合的表放在相同的盘上; 把DBMS软件与表和索引分开; 把数据字典与表和索引分开; 为任务日志使用RAID 1; 为表数据使用RAID 5; 为索引使用RAID 0。 10.7 生成程序 在对软件进行概念设计、逻辑设计、物理设计之后,PlayCASE就可以自动生成程序代码框架。 代码框架是面向对象语言的类声明体或数据库的表定义语句、视图定义语句、查询SQL。 类声明体包括数据成员和函数成员 数据库的表定义语句包括了域名、域的值类型、键型、索引、主键、外键等。 10.8 PlayCASE的应用要领 1.对用户业务的认识 应当从四个方面来全面深入地来认识: 企业的组织结构——表现为组成结构树; 业务流程——表现为事件流程图; 业务数据——表现为信息/表单; 业务数据间的关系——由业务及其流程决定,表现为信息/表单关系图。 10.8 PlayCASE的应用要领 2.对软件的把握 软件的结构——表现为组成结构树; 软件的运行过程——表现为事件流程图与伪码、PAD; 软件的数据——表现为信息/表单; 软件中数据间的关系——表现为信息/表单关系图。 10.8 PlayCASE的应用要领 3.用户业务与软件之间的联系 软件的结构与企业的组织结构相吻合; 软件的运行过程是真实业务流程的仿真; 软件的数据来自于真实的业务数据; 软件中数据间的关系取决于这些业务数据间的关系。 10.9 习题 1. 填空题 (1) 在信息系统的建设中_________是建造软件系统的第一步,是一切其他工作的基础。 (2) 参加业务建模的人员可分为:_________、_________和_________三种角色。 (3) 业务建模的对象是:_________、_________、_________和其他相关资源。 (4) 组成结构树、事件流图、业务协作流程图和业务信息关系图之间,以_________还有_________两种方式形成了紧密的关联关系。 10.9 习题 2. 判断题 (1) 业务模型是业务流程设计结果的体现,包括基本建模图形和派生建模图形。( ) (2) PlayCASE用分类链描述业务信息之间的关联关系。( ) 3. 简答题 (1) 简述业务建模与流程设计的关系。 (2) 业务流程持续改进的主要阶段有哪些? 试说明业务建模的主要环节。 4. 应用题 (1) 根据第5章应用题中给出的背景,按照本章介绍的建模过程,完成业务调查、需求定义、总体设计、详细设计。 (2) 在PlayCASE中完成上题的程序代码框架的生成。 Q A? Thanks! 10.2.1 描述组织分工的建模

文档评论(0)

blingjingya +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档